2010-11-23 22:41:48 - UK Health & Beauty Retailers 2010 - a new market research report on companiesandmarkets.com

The UK health & beauty market has been resilient through the economic downturn. While there is an essential element to health & beauty consumers are increasingly viewing sectors such as skincare, as necessity items helping to drive growth. Highlights
Consumer expenditure on health & beauty products rose by 3.0% in 2009 to £17.1bn and we expect this trend to continue in 2010 with sales rising by 4.7%. Over the past five years, the sector has outperformed total UK retail, growing its share of UK retail expenditure from 5.5% in 2005 to 6.2% in 2010.

Cosmetics will see the highest growth rate in 2010 at 5.4% maintaining its 8.0% share of the health and beauty market. With new products being introduced continuously, innovation is a key driver in the cosmetics category

While department stores have faced strong price competition from grocers and have lost customers who have traded down to cheaper products not sold in department stores, the channel has managed to grow its share. Many customers continue to buy into premium health & beauty products as they become increasingly concerned with looking youthful.

Highlights.

Growth improves in Q3, though remains relatively weak -Food remains the major driver of growth, though improvements are also seen in non food. - Total volume growth also improves, though is still low at just 0.5%.
Growth improves in Q3, though remains relatively weak

Inflation a major driver -Increasing to 1.3% in Q3 and trending upwards in Q4 - Clothing & footwear a major driver of this impacted by the weakness of sterling, rising cotton prices and increased transportation costs.

Clothing & footwear and health & beauty outperform - Both remain the only non-food sectors experiencing growth both heavily driven by inflation.
